The axolotl (/ k s l t l /; from Classical Nahuatl: xltl [aolot] ()) (Ambystoma mexicanum) is a paedomorphic salamander closely related to the tiger salamander. Because their native lakes never dry up, as is the case for many other water bodies, axolotls didnt have to trade in their aquatic traitssuch as a tadpole-like tailfor terrestrial ones, such as legs. Axolotls are also a common research subject for biologists, thanks to their capacity to regenerate lost or damaged limbs, hearts, spinal cords, and even parts of their brainsall without permanent scarring. The axolotl is critically endangered because their natural habitat is less than seven miles in size and shrinking, as is the quality of their environment. The amphibians once inhabited the high-altitude lakes around Mexico City, but habitat degradation has limited them to only in a few inland canals in the area.
